Transaction e07c3f5103201dfbb3293d4fdb1e784d98c12f12656c3c15676b6aa529de2206

1 Input
1 Outputs
  • e07c3f5103201dfbb3293d4fdb1e784d98c12f12656c3c15676b6aa529de2206:0
  • value  5187629482
    address  bc1qqalcxxety67m03zgurgwz4r3k4fyq9ty79mfwcn0rhsphy5lx40smkej4h